Here are my suggestions:

1. Advertise in news papers in the new book releases section

2. Advertise in other popular blogging sites - that way those sites and their bloggers will be curious to see what is going on and would buy the book to see if they implement the same thing with their bloggers

3. Advertise in some magazines

4. Advertise in some search sites associated with key words related to blogging

5. Advertise in all the partner websites of Sulekha

These are some of the ideas.

Today is the age of book launches (Outlook reported that book launches are usually held October onwards because hotels make available their lawns gratis for the purpose...) and closely following are Book Reviews.
I'd suggest that Sulekha showcase its bloggers through featured articles in newspapers & magazines (with profiles of some of the featured bloggers) (see recent editions of Sunday Hindustan Times as examples) and the recent endeavour of monthly books on selected themes etc could appear as boxed items with reviews.
Catch Vinod Mehta of Outlook - and others like gand ol' man Khushwant Singh and other Page 3 people and send them books to review - and reviews could be then posted on Sulekha Home Page
